Studies Of Mutagenesis Technique To Arnebia Euchroma(Royle) Johnst. With Two Kinds Of Herbicides

Arnebia euchroma(Royle) Johnst. was as materials, oryzalin and trifluralin were mutagens, mutagenesis to A. euchroma studied with different methods, such as drop-spreading, shaking, media and other methods. Variability and polyploidy of variant strains from A. euchroma were identified by morphology, porosity, chromosome change and flow cytometry methods. The results were as follows:1. Survival and variation rate of seedlings reached 47% and 60% respectively when they were dot-daubed with 5 mg/L oryzalin, while survival and variation rate of seedlings reached46.1% and 30.7% respectively when they were dot-daubed with 3 mg/L oryzalin.2. Mutagenesis of herbicides to sterile seedlings of A. euchroma treated with shaking.Survival and variation rate as well as stem tip germination rate of seedlings were better than other treatments when the 20 day’s seedling soaked with 1 mg/L oryzalin or trifluralin for 12 h at 20 ℃.3. Survival and variation rates of treated sterile seedlings with oryzalin or trifluralin were 45%, 50% and 36.7%, 26.3% respectively at drop-spreading with cotton-globe. While survival and variation rates of treated sterile seedlings with oryzalin or trifluralin were56.6%,50% and 15%,12.6% respectively at drop-spreading with agar. These showed that the method of drop-spreading with cotton-globe was better than that with agar. Survival and variation rates of treated sterile seedlings with 1mg/L oryzalin were the highest treated with culture method, they reached 45% and 60% respectively. These showed that the method of culture was better than dot-daubed.4. Variability and polyploidy of variant strains from A. euchroma. Change of leaf width of variant strains were obvious than that of leaf length. Stomatic length, guard cell length and width on leaves of variant strains from A. euchroma at field were bigger than that of normal strains. Stomatic densities on leaves of variant strains were lesser than that of normal strains.Guard cell length,width and stomatic length on leaves of variant strains increased obviously compared with the control strains, they reached 32.74%, 19.85% and 90.92% respectively.Stomatic density on leaves of variant strains decreased compared with the control strains, it reached 73.94%. Change of stomatic length(42.66% ~90.92%)on leaves of variant strains treated with oryzalin was bigger significantly than that(63.69%)with trifluralin, so did the change of stomatic density. Chromosome number of the root tip in variant strains from sterile seedlings were 2n = 4x = 28 in the majority. This showed that most variant strains were chimeric plasmids. DNA contents in leaves of variant strains were measured by flow cytometry. This showed that there were diploid and tetraploid in variant strains. Most of them were chimeric plasmids.
